Understanding Bitly and its Shortened Link Power
Bitly is a well-known tool that allows you to create abbreviated URLs. Essentially , when you have a substantial web URL, it can be difficult to send. Bitly transforms these extensive addresses into shorter bit.ly URLs . This capability isn’t just about aesthetics ; it offers significant advantages like monitoring traffic statistics and branding your URLs . The compact link power makes them ideal for websites and advertising campaigns.

Decoding bit.ly: What You Need to Know About Shortened URLs
Shortened web addresses are common across the web , and bit.ly is a well-known service for generating them. These short URLs provide several benefits , including simplifying lengthy links for sharing on social media and email . While they appear harmless , it's important to know how they work and the potential dangers associated with clicking them; bit.ly monitors visits on these abbreviated links allowing for information about campaign performance .
